1992 Legacy BC Turbo - brake improvement

I finally managed to get the new car feel back into the brake pedal on my 100,000 miles UK Legacy BC Turbo. When I was gravity bleeding the brakes ahead of my winter service schedule I noticed the plastic pipe on the beeld nipple had fluid creeping up the tube when that particlar screw had been nipp...

Re: 1992 Legacy BC Heater Core replacement part

Update, I completed the heater matrix replacement outside between Christmas & New Year. The Later model legacy unit with the dog-leg copper pipe fits the BC .Weather in UK was wet windy & cold. I photographed the whole job made easy with digital camera, even so reassembley of the heater cont...
